Denman Street
Denman Street is very close to English Bay. It actually runs along English Bay which is a nice area to walk around in. The entire Denman Street is full of life day or night because they have all these little coffee shops. At English Bay you can sit on a log at one of the best places in Vancouver (pronounced “Vancoover”) to watch the sun set because it sets partly on the water and partly on the mountains. While you’re on Denman what I like doing is getting a cup of coffee or say getting a cappuccino or some cotton candy and a milkshake and watching the sun set. Or you can go down there and watch people. It’s a great place to do that there’s lots of pedestrian traffic. There’s some great little shops there all along Denman and the English Bay area that you can go in and buy sunglasses or tee shirts with "I was in English Bay" or "I was in Vancouver" on them. And they’re also places to rent bikes or roller blades and go around the seawall at Stanley Park. Denman and the English Bay area are one of the older parts of the city and right across the water from it you can see Spanish Banks and Locarno Beach as well as the University of British Columbia Endowment Lands which is also very beautiful. If you enjoy large crowds Denman Street and English Bay is the place to be right around the Canada Day (July 1st) long weekend.
